About Naoki Tadokoro

Naoki Tadokoro is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Emergency Medicine and Transplantation, having authored 68 papers that have together received 231 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(33 papers), Mechanical Circulatory Support Devices (26 papers) and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(20 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(166 citations), Surgery (123 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(10 citations). Naoki Tadokoro has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United Kingdom and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Satsuki Fukushima, Tomoyuki Fujita, Naonori Kawamoto, Yusuke Shimahara, Junjiro Kobayashi, Shin Yajima, Yorihiko Matsumoto, Kizuku Yamashita, Satoshi Kainuma and Tetsuya Saito.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ery, The Annals of Thoracic Surgery and Journal of the American Heart Association.
